Canada's $129M AI Bet: A Push for Global Tech Leadership
TORONTO, ON – December 16, 2025 – In a landmark move signaling a major acceleration of Canada's artificial intelligence ambitions, the national AI cluster SCALE AI today announced a record-breaking investment of nearly $129 million. The funding will energize 44 new applied AI projects across the country, reinforcing a strategic national effort to secure Canada’s position as a global leader in a rapidly evolving technological landscape.
This latest injection of capital, announced at the Toronto headquarters of health-tech firm League, brings SCALE AI's total commitments over the last six months to more than $226 million. The move comes at a pivotal moment, as the Canadian government works to renew its national AI strategy to spur economic growth and as nations worldwide vie for dominance in the AI-driven economy. The 2:1 private-to-public investment ratio for the new projects underscores a robust industry commitment to developing and adopting made-in-Canada solutions.
"These projects, led by the SCALE AI Cluster, reflect our comprehensive and ambitious nationwide approach to artificial intelligence and economic growth," said the Honourable Mélanie Joly, Minister of Industry. She emphasized a model where government works "shoulder to shoulder with our partners to build world-class ecosystems and drive transformative outcomes through made-in-Canada AI solutions."
A Strategic Push for Digital Sovereignty
This funding round is more than just a financial boost; it represents a core component of Canada's broader strategy to enhance its economic competitiveness and digital sovereignty. By fostering homegrown AI talent and commercializing domestic research, the initiative aims to ensure that the economic and societal benefits of this transformative technology are realized within Canada.
Government officials highlighted the urgency of this mission. "Artificial intelligence is opening new opportunities for Canadians, helping us work more efficiently, tackle real-world challenges and improve our living standards," stated the Honourable Evan Solomon, Minister of Artificial Intelligence and Digital Innovation. He stressed that applied AI is where the impact is most tangible—"on factory floors, in supply chains, in hospitals and across the companies building the next wave of innovation."
The initiative aligns with Canada's renewed Pan-Canadian Artificial Intelligence Strategy (PCAIS), which has evolved from its initial 2017 focus on research and talent to a more aggressive push for commercialization and widespread adoption. With Budget 2024 proposing a $2.4 billion package to secure Canada’s AI advantage, including a $2 billion fund for computing infrastructure, the government is laying the groundwork to compete on a global scale. This strategic investment aims to bridge the gap between Canada's world-class research and its ability to mobilize and commercialize those ideas domestically.
From Theory to Practice: AI on the Ground
The 44 new projects illustrate the practical, real-world impact of AI beyond academic theory. They span a vast array of sectors critical to the Canadian economy, deploying a sophisticated toolkit of AI capabilities—from machine learning and computer vision to the latest in generative AI and retrieval-augmented generation.
In healthcare, projects are set to reinvent how patients navigate benefits, while also helping clinical teams better coordinate post-treatment care. Parliamentary Secretary to the Minister of Health, Maggie Chi, noted, "By leveraging the power of AI, we can strengthen our digital health ecosystem and accelerate the development of innovative solutions to better support health care providers and provide better health outcomes for Canadians."
The energy sector will see AI deployed to accelerate pipeline inspections and help utilities manage power outages more effectively. In public services, AI will automate the management of municipal infrastructure and even support local news coverage using generative AI. Other notable applications include:
- Manufacturing and Supply Chain: Optimizing steel supply chains, developing autonomous procurement systems, and providing intelligent forecasting to build more resilient logistics networks.
- Infrastructure: A collaboration between Bell Canada, Exfo, and VuPoint Systems will use AI to dispatch repair and installation workers more efficiently, improving telecommunications services.
- Retail: Major retailers like ALDO Group are implementing AI for revenue management, while others explore generative AI to optimize in-store operations.
"The projects announced this week will help build more competitive companies and, ultimately, a stronger and more resilient economy," said Julien Billot, CEO of SCALE AI. Hélène Desmarais, Co-Chair of the Board, added, "Our goal is simple: ensure AI becomes a core element of every Canadian business strategy."
The Global Race and Domestic Hurdles
While this record investment signals strong momentum, Canada faces a complex and competitive global environment. The nation ranks third among G7 countries in per capita venture capital investment in AI but lags significantly behind the United States and China in total private investment. Between 2013 and 2024, Canada attracted $15 billion in private AI investment, compared to $471 billion in the U.S. and $119 billion in China.
More critically, the country faces significant domestic hurdles to widespread adoption. Recent studies reveal a concerning gap in AI literacy, with Canada ranking near the bottom among advanced economies in AI training. This is coupled with low public trust in AI systems, driven by concerns over cybersecurity and data privacy. According to the Canadian Chamber of Commerce, the country's AI adoption rate by businesses is slower than that of its global peers, with nearly three-quarters of firms having not yet considered using generative AI.
This cautious approach presents a significant risk. Experts warn that in the fast-paced AI race, falling behind is a greater danger than moving too quickly. The challenge for Canada is to translate its acclaimed research excellence and growing pool of talent into tangible economic advantages. This requires not only funding but also a concerted effort to boost AI literacy across the workforce, build public trust through responsible governance and ethical standards, and encourage businesses of all sizes to embrace AI as a critical tool for productivity and innovation.
The investment from SCALE AI is a clear declaration of intent, but its success will be measured by its ability to catalyze a nationwide shift, transforming Canada from a leader in AI research into a dominant force in the global applied AI economy.
